10 Tips for Scoring Cheap Bus Tickets and Affordable Bus Rides


Traveling by bus is an excellent method to save money and explore new destinations. Whether you're a frequent tourist or preparing a one-time trip, scoring cheap bus tickets can make a huge distinction in your travel budget. At Yourtrippal.com, we're dedicated to helping you find the very best deals on bus tickets. Here are 10 tips to assist you secure cheap bus tickets and take pleasure in affordable bus trips.

1. Book in Advance

Bus companies often offer discounted rates for early birds. By planning your trip ahead and securing your tickets weeks and even months ahead of time, you can benefit from these lower costs.

2. Be Flexible with Travel Dates

Versatility can save you a substantial quantity of money. Bus ticket prices can differ significantly depending upon the day of the week and time of the year. Taking a trip on weekdays, particularly Tuesdays and Wednesdays, can frequently yield less expensive bus tickets compared to weekends.

4. Sign Up for Alerts

Lots of bus business and travel sites provide email notifies for special promos and discount rates. Sign up for these informs to remain informed about flash sales and exclusive offers. Yourtrippal.com likewise offers notifies for affordable bus tickets, helping you stay ahead of the game.

5. Travel Off-Peak

Peak travel times, such as vacations and weekends, typically included higher best price bus tickets ticket prices. If possible, plan your journeys throughout off-peak hours or seasons. Traveling late at night or early in the early morning can likewise result in cheaper bus trips.

6. Check for Student or Senior Discounts

If you're a student or senior, you might be eligible for additional discount rates on bus tickets. Numerous bus companies use unique rates for these groups, so make sure to ask about any offered discounts when booking.

7. Use Loyalty Programs

Regular tourists can take advantage of commitment programs provided by many bus business. These programs frequently reward you with points for each trip, which can be redeemed for discounts or free rides in the future. Enlist in these programs to make the most out of your travel costs.

8. Opt for Less Popular Routes

Main routes tend to be more pricey due to higher need. If your schedule enables, think about taking less popular paths or making a stopover in a smaller city. This can typically lead to more affordable bus tickets.

9. Compare Different Bus Operators

Various bus companies use varying rates for the exact same route. Utilizing a comparison tool like Yourtrippal.com can assist you find the most inexpensive choices. Do not go for the very first cost you see; search to ensure you're getting the very best deal.

10. Last-Minute Deals

While reservation in advance is normally cheaper, in some cases waiting until the last minute can yield substantial discounts, specifically if a bus has many empty seats. Inspect Yourtrippal.com for last-minute offers that can help you secure cheap bus tickets.
